IP68 MPO OptiTap Type Fiber Optic Connector FTTH Pre-connected Fiber Optic Connector
The OptiTap Pre-connected type waterproof connector is a compact and highly waterproof connector designed to be compatible with Corning‘s field waterproof connectors. It is an economical, efficient, and convenient outdoor connector with sealing and mechanical protection capabilities. The overall size of the connector is small, and it can also provide a wall-through-tube traction application solution. Replace the wall-through cap to switch between wall-through and connection scenarios easily. The connector is made of special plastic material resistant to high and low temperatures, acid and alkali corrosion, and UV radiation. It is equipped with a waterproof sealant pad, the protection performance can reach the IP67 level. The connector features blind mating functionality, offering a quick installation solution.

IP68 MPO OptiTap Type Fiber Optic Connector FTTH Pre-connected Fiber Optic Connector Features:
1. IP68 protection, salt-mist proof, humidity proof, dust proof.
2. Suitable for outdoor installation, with the functions of waterproof, dustproof, and corrosion resistance.
3. This product is applicable to the processing of factory optical cable connectors
4. This product has low insertion loss, good stability, and high interchangeability.
5. Utilize traditional field installation techniques for aerial, below-ground, and duct applications.
6. Connector inner low-loss parts conform to the standard of IEC61300-3-5.
7. A broad temperature range (-40 to +85 °C) is ideal for indoor or outdoor applications.
